Inchgower sits on the Moray Firth coast outside Buckie, a Speyside distillery in name whose malt is salty and savoury in a way the region's usually are not. Berry Bros & Rudd, the London wine and spirits merchant, selected this single cask, distilled in 2011, and released it at 13 years old. Single cask 810499 gave 96 bottles, released for the Netherlands.
A quick mashing regime and a warmer second water give Inchgower the savoury, saline character that earns it the Manzanilla of Speyside nickname. This bottling matured in an ex-Bourbon cask.
Bottled at its natural cask strength of 57.3%, without dilution, American oak from the ex-Bourbon cask supplies vanilla and coconut, with eugenol adding a touch of clove. At 13 years the wood and the salty, nutty spirit are roughly in balance.
